Output 51c5bf5d27b3cd956631956a42c4825abc5d73532d0255233bcd706db0766af6:3

value
17582217
script pubkey
OP_0 OP_PUSHBYTES_20 712e7a2a091d50415b77885b92c3e3dc2b4b1a3a
address
ltc1qwyh852sfr4gyzkmh3pde9slrms45kx36hl4nrw
transaction
51c5bf5d27b3cd956631956a42c4825abc5d73532d0255233bcd706db0766af6
spent
true